MuleWorkFlowExample:Mule ESB 实现

时间:2024-07-02 07:57:00
【文件属性】:

文件名称:MuleWorkFlowExample:Mule ESB 实现

文件大小:11KB

文件格式:ZIP

更新时间:2024-07-02 07:57:00

Java

骡子工作流示例 Mule ESB 实现: FTP 连接器,将对象持久化到 MongoDB。 HTTP 请求-响应连接器,它从 MongoDB 获取持久化对象并将它们打印在 JSON 漂亮的打印输出中。 第一个流程:Ftp 连接器侦听 FTP 服务器位置并期望和 xml 文件,这会将 xml 转换为 JAXBObject(这部分是为了学习目的),将对象转换为 json,然后转换为 DbObject,最终使用 mongo 持久化在 mongoDB 中Mule 中的组件和 For Each Scope。 第二个流程:HTTP 端点请求@( ) 调用 mongoDB 组件,该组件在集合上运行查找查询,将对象转换为 String,groovy 组件在发送之前将输出转换为漂亮的打印格式对 HTTP 端点的响应。 这还包含一个功能测试用例,它使用 MuleClient 来模拟 MuleSer


【文件预览】:
MuleWorkFlowExample-master
----README.md(968B)
----pom.xml(15KB)
----mule-project.xml(434B)
----src()
--------test()
--------main()

网友评论